TENNIS
MEADOWBANK v. HILL. | Despite unfavorable weather conditionson Thursday afternoon a very Interesting and most, enjoyable match-Mealdowbank B v. Hill Bwas played at the Hill courts. The I'lay throughout was very even, Some of the -games 'being very stubbornly, foug'ht-'"deuce" following "deuce" with remarkable regularity. However, ice Hill players, being more per'hafs on their own courts, finished up with a margin of 11 games to lie 'good. Thj following are details of the [lay: -Doubles,M, H, Allan and Meldrum v.
